The Bodywork Education Project Presents
Perspectives on Headaches

In this interactive discussion, we will hear from five experienced practitioners about their work with various causes and types of headaches. The panel will define and discuss headaches stemming from
- Muscular Tension Patterns
- Myofascial Trigger and Tender Points
- Ligament Injuries
- Neural and Visceral Injuries
Various treatment strategies for addressing head pain will also be presented. Broaden your view about working safely and effectively with this common and commonly vexing problem. Bring your questions!
